We started off by asking the team song choices, Shu En and me suggested Runway Baby by Bruno Mars and Luther by Kendrick Lamar ft. SZA. As the group was agreeable to either, we decided to flip a coin and we got Luther by Kendrick Lamar ft. SZA. I shared a poll for everyone to choose their part, and I chose mine the last. I got the Pre Chorus + Chorus part.

I then proposed the color scheme, mood board, inspiration and references for the team to get started. I also shared the typeface for easy download. I based it of this picture we will be referring to.

Everything was going well, but Aman noticed the font size 80px is too small, so we decided to set a new max size for the typeface. It's better to be a range so everyone stays consistent.

I started working on my own video while the team did theirs. This was my outcome!


Pre Chorus + Chorus, my part of the video

After this, I stitched all my teammates videos into one singular file and then uploaded it to YouTube. I think all my teammates did so well as we had references and was clear on how the process was going to  be! I had a lot of fun working on this. This was also a song I listened to a lot, so the process of making it was eventful.
